Position Summary
TIC is looking for a Maintenance Mechanic Master Foreman for their project located in Abilene, TX.
Experience Level
- 5+ years of experience as a Heavy Equipment Mechanic.
- Must be able to maintain, diagnose, and repair all types of heavy construction equipment including hydraulic,
electric, and power train systems. - Experience working with the following equipment: Caterpillar, Liebherr, Xtreme, Takeuchi.
- Experience working with the following diagnostic systems: CAT ET, Cummins INSITE, Diesel Laptop.
Job Details
- Up to $40 per hour.
- $130 per days worked per diem.
- Current schedule is 5:00pm – 3:30am, Monday – Friday.
- Must be willing to work additional overtime, weekends and nights when required.
- All offers are contingent on your ability to pass a Drug and Alcohol and non DOT physical test
